ESA renewal was created by mrjones
I was awarded ESA in March 2014 and placed in the wrag and so far I have had one phone call from the job centre advisor asking me some basic questions and to repeat basically what was on the application form concerning my illness. Other than that I have here'd nothing. The letter states
"The award will be paid for a maximum of 365 days unless in the support group." and nothing else!
I was wondering when I should here from the DWP. And will I have to reapply

Mr Jones

If you are only receiving ESA(CB) at the moment then your payments are limited to 365 days from the date you were moved to ESA or the date you claimed it, from your post the year will be up in March of this year.

The DWP should contact you in advance of your payments finishing to see whether you are eligible for Income Related ESA, but often don't so I would phone them about four weeks before the year is up and request an ESA3.

The ESA3 is used to capture the information needed to determine if your are eligible for ESA(IR) this will be dependant on your household income, assets and savings and any hours that a partner works.

Asset rule for ESA(IR)

24 hour work rule for ESA(IR)

If you are eligible then your payments will continue past the 365 days until you are re-assessed, the DWP can tell you when this will be.

If you are not eligible for ESA(IR) then as long as you continue to Limited Capability for Work, which you currently do, then you will receive NI Credits which count towards a full State Pension and if you at any time meet the criteria for the Support Group, then you can ask to be re-assessed, if successful then your ESA(CB) will be re-instated.

To add to Gordon's excellent advice -while you are receiving NI credits you will still be subjected to periodic reassessments.
